Livingston sign up ex-Rangers kid Craig Halkett

Livingston have bolstered their defence with the signing of Craig Halkett.

The 20-year-old, recently released by Championship leaders Rangers, has agreed a contract with David Hopkin’s side until the end of the season and is expected to go straight into the matchday squad for Saturday’s trip to face his former employers at Ibrox.

Halkett’s versatility across the back will provide competition for first-team regulars Morgyn Neill, Declan Gallagher, Ben Gordon and Jackson Longridge.

The player has been capped by Scotland Under-19s and spent a month out on loan earlier this season at League Two outfit Berwick Rangers.

During the current transfer window, Hopkin has already brought in midfielder Mark Fotheringhasm and goalkeeper Marc McCallum, while Sam Stanton has joined on loan from Hibs. However, defender Ross Millen has left in search of regular first-team football while Hugo Faria has signed for League One side Airdrie.

Livi are now just four points ahead of bottom club Alloa, who narrowed the gap with a 1-0 victory over play-off hopefuls Raith Rovers at Stark’s Park on Tuesday night.
